Estimates of Consumptive Use and Ground-Water Return Flow and the Effect ofRising and Sustained High River Stage on the Method of Estimation in Cibola Valley, Arizona and California, 1983 and 1984

The report describes that part of the study in which consumptive use byvegetation (crops and phreatophytes) and ground-water return flow in Cibola Valley were estimated for calendar years 1983 and 1984 using a modified version of the methodology described by Owen-Joyce (1984). Included in the report are (1) a brief description of the hydrologic system, (2) estimates of evapotranspiration, (3) estimates of ground-water return flow, (4) estimates of change in ground-water storage caused by rising and sustained high river stage, and (5) the effects of rising and sustained high river stage on the estimation of consumptive use by vegetation and ground-water return flow. All annual data values given in the report are for calendar years.
